Meet the Cast

Marshall

Marshall

The Kid

A 7-year-old San Francisco rich kid who books Waymos to roam the city and reads how feeds, ads, and cameras wrap up the grown-ups' minds. Sharp, unbothered, narrating the surveillance state from a booster seat.

"The bigs are buffering."

Bentham

Bentham

The Owl

A maybe-sentient AI owl-contraption Marshall's Dad built: a glowing clockwork familiar to Marshall, just a discarded smart-home gadget to everyone else. Sees everything.

"By proceeding, you agree to be seen."
